I make these all the time!! But I use 1 lb. of sage flavored sausage with 8 oz. cream cheese. After I fry up the sausage, I drain, let cool a little and mix with softened cream cheese. Sometimes I sprinkle hot pepper seeds in with it. I stuff the regular sized mushroom caps. Delicious!

I'm glad I tasted one of these before stuffing the rest of them or serving because they were quite bland. I used a whole pound of sausage with the 8 oz. of cream cheese and added salt and fresh ground pepper. THEN, they were very good and people raved. Slightly greasy so next time I will drain the sausage better. Also, I baked at 350 for about 10 minutes and then broiled for a couple of minutes.

I make these for pot lucks and sometimes just for dinner with the family. I also pour some melted butter on top and sprinkle them with colby/jack cheese before putting them in the oven. It makes them moister and creates a pretty marbled look.
